Electrical coupling synchronizes subthreshold activity in locus coeruleus neurons in vitro from neonatal rats
Locus coeruleus neurons in brain slices prepared from neonatal rats have rhythmic oscillations in membrane potential at frequencies ranging from 0.3 to 3 Hz.
